About This Opportunity

This funding opportunity supports development projects and feasibility studies that develop sustainable smart energy systems in Jönköping, Kalmar, Kronoberg, and Gotland counties. The program focuses on strengthening the energy system in a sustainable and smart way, addressing the green transition for businesses and public sector organizations. Projects should contribute to increased flexibility in the energy system, enabling available energy in the grid to be used as efficiently as possible to match business energy and electricity usage. Projects can work with small-scale solutions and solutions that make it easier for energy users to reduce their electricity consumption or share energy when there is surplus. This may include identifying important places for electricity reduction, local storage or energy conversion where symbiosis can be created between different actors' energy use. The program also welcomes projects that want to make larger investments that enable the construction of environments/infrastructure, such as test beds for trying new solutions, structures that promote smart electricity use, or testing energy storage.

Review process

Applications are assessed in two stages: first for basic requirements and eligibility, then for quality based on four quality criteria. Decisions are made in June 2026.
